1. Research Local Movers With Experience

When choosing a moving company, one of the most important things to consider is how well they know Richmond and its surrounding area. Richmond’s mix of old homes, new apartments and busy roads can be a logistical nightmare.

Local moving companies that operate in Richmond will know the best times to move to avoid traffic, the narrow streets in some areas and any parking restrictions. Checking out local movers who service suburbs like Richmond will give you a smoother experience as they’ll be familiar with the local conditions.

2. Get Multiple Quotes for Clear Pricing

Getting multiple quotes from different removalist companies lets you compare costs and services. Make sure each quote is detailed to include not only the cost of the move but also packing, unpacking and storage.

Be wary of companies that offer quotes that are too low – these may be hiding extra fees that will appear later. Instead, look for clear pricing, ideally a binding not-to-exceed quote which means you won’t be charged more than the quoted amount.

3. Read Customer Reviews and Testimonials

Online reviews can give you an idea of the quality of service of a moving company. Websites like Google Reviews, ProductReview.com.au, and even social media platforms like Facebook are good places to start.

Look for patterns in the feedback, such as consistent praise for professionalism, punctuality and care with your belongings. If there are bad reviews, take note of how the company responds. A good company will take the criticism seriously and try to resolve the issue.

4. Seek Recommendations

Nothing can beat word-of-mouth suggestions. Ask friends, family or colleagues living in Richmond or surrounding suburbs for recommendations. Those who have moved recently will have first-hand experience, good and bad, with local movers.

Real estate agents in the area are also a great resource as they work with trusted removalists for their clients. Since Richmond is such a popular area, especially for its proximity to Melbourne, these professionals will know which moving companies have the best reputations.

5. Check for AFRA Accreditation

Accreditation from the Australian Furniture Removers Association (AFRA) plays an important factor when choosing a mover. This means the company meets industry standards for training, equipment, insurance and accountability. AFRA accredited movers are trained to handle your belongings professionally so they get to your new home safely. Accreditation also gives you extra peace of mind as AFRA members have insurance that covers goods in transit​

6. Cheak Insurance Coverage and Liability Policies

Moving has risks, whether it’s fragile items or bulky furniture. Ask your chosen mover what their insurance covers. Most reputable companies will have basic cover for loss or damage but you may want to ask for extra cover for valuable items like antiques or artwork. Clarify their liability beforehand so you’ll be covered if something goes wrong during the move.

7. Visit the Moving Company’s Premises

An in-person visit to the moving company’s office can give you a good idea of their professionalism and resources. Look for signs of an established business, clean and well-maintained vehicles and professional office staff. Avoid companies that don’t have an office or use unmarked trucks, and these could be red flags for fly by night operators. Seeing the company in action will give you confidence they can handle your move efficiently.

8. Inquire About Additional Services

Many movers offer services beyond just moving items from one place to another. Ask if they pack, store, or move specialty items like pianos or large electronics. For example, some movers offer packing materials like bubble wrap, cartons and protective padding for furniture which can be a lifesaver on moving day. Also, ask if they have experience moving in areas like Richmond where the streets are narrow and parking is limited.

9. Check Their Experience

Richmond has a mix of heritage buildings and modern apartments, so make sure your moving company has experience in the area. Heritage homes have narrow hallways, steep staircases and limited access, so they require planning and special equipment. If you’re moving into an apartment, you may need to book elevator access or specific time slots. Discuss these details with the moving company to make sure they’re prepared for any challenges​

10. Communication and Confirmation

Communication is key to a smooth move. Once you’ve chosen your mover, make sure you keep the lines of communication open. Confirm the date, time and any special requirements beforehand. On moving day make sure you or a trusted person is present to oversee the move and communicate any special instructions to the movers. This includes parking, access to the property and fragile or valuable items that need extra care.

Bonus Tip: Watch Out for Hidden Costs

Before you sign any contract, make sure to check for hidden costs like fuel surcharges, moving upstairs fees or long-distance carrying fees. Discuss these costs with your moving company beforehand to avoid any surprises on your final bill. Transparency is key to being a good mover, and they should give you all the costs upfront.
